摘 要:【目的】采样点布设是区域土壤调查的重要环节和关键前提。合理布设采样点既能提高土壤调查结果的质量和效率,又可以减少土壤调查费用与工作量。【方法】文章系统总结了近年来国内外土壤采样点布设方法研究进展,归纳了区域土壤调查采样点布设数量和空间布局方法,分析了现有采样点布设方法中存在的问题。【结果】(1)土壤调查采样点布设数量或密度的确定方法主要有基于经验或先验知识法、经典统计学法、地统计学法及多种方法集成应用;(2)土壤调查采样点空间布局方法主要有随机法、网格法(系统等距法)、代表性图斑法和分层布样法;(3)尽管国内外在区域土壤调查采样点布设方法研究和实践方面取得了长足进步,但对不同土地利用类型的采样点最优布设密度和空间布局尚不明确,对采样点的布设效果(代表性、全面性、实用性)缺乏科学评价。【结论】采样点布设研究未来应重点构建时空数字土壤,探索适用于不同土地利用类型的采样点布设方法,构建采样点布设方法评价指标体系和智能布设决策。[Purpose]Rational sampling design is a critical requirement for regional soil survey.Optimized spatial allocation of sampling points can significantly improve the quality and efficiency of survey outcomes while reducing operational costs and workload.This study aims to systematically address key technical challenges in sampling point configuration.[Method]This paper systematically summarised the research progress of soil sampling point layout methods at home and abroad in recent years,summarised the number and spatial layout methods of regional soil survey sampling points,and analysed the problems of existing sampling point layout methods.[Result](1)The methods for determining the number or density of soil survey sampling points were mainly based on experience or prior knowledge,classical statistics,geostatistics and the integrated application of various methods;(2)The spatial layout methods of soil sampling points mainly included the random method,the grid method(system isometric method),the representative map spot method and the layered distribution method;(3)Although considerable progress had been made in the research and practice of regional soil survey sampling site layout methods at home and abroad,the optimal density and spatial layout of sampling sites in different land use types were still unclear,and the effect of sampling site layout(representativeness,comprehensiveness and practicability)was lacking in scientific evaluation.[Conclusion]In the future,emphasis should be placed on the construction of spatio-temporal digital soil,the exploration of sampling site layout methods suitable for different land use types and the construction of an evaluation index system of sampling site layout methods and intelligent decision making.
